STANPAC is a dynamic Canadian based company that has been manufacturing dairy and beverage packaging for more than 70 years. Since 1949 we have been actively committed to expanding our product lines with new products and innovations for the ice cream, fluid milk, wine, and spirit markets. With additional facilities in Texas and New Jersey, Stanpac continues the evolution of our great company by introducing new products, sizes, and configurations for an ever-changing market. Responsibilities and Duties
To support the print department by ensuring machines are sufficiently maintained with materials to run and meet the client requirements.
- Ensure machine has sufficient materials, including but not limited to paper and ink to meet customer requirements
- Install plates on the press
- Operate various machinery as required (related to printing)
- Meet customer requirements by completing relevant checklists, cleaning the presses and working effectively with other departments to satisfy order details
- Be able to troubleshoot mechanical and computer issues as they arise on the press
- Complete required paperwork accurately with high attention to detail
- Share relevant and pertinent information with the team by remaining in constant communication with the print team
- Assist with all other associated printing duties
